2 junhua xu junhua_xu 于 2018.08.10 17:32 提问

datagrid表头和内容不对齐 20C

easyui 对话框dialog中嵌套tabs页面,其中一个页面包含表格datagrid。
打开弹框默认显示不包含表格的页面,点击包含表格的页面,页面加载后datagrid的表头和内容没有对齐,刷新tab页又对齐了。求指点。
如果页面是默认打开的都正常,问题是不满足需求。

4个回答

caozhy
caozhy   2018.08.10 23:04
qq_33679312
qq_33679312   2018.08.11 12:13

这种问题,你还是把代码贴出来比较好,你这样说。。。无从下手啊

u012740245
u012740245   2018.08.13 11:13

datagrid属性里面设置 ,格式、对齐方式

zhaomin_g
zhaomin_g   2018.08.10 18:37

表示没明白,如果每次点开表头都不对齐,那你手动触发一个datagrid的resize或类似方法刷新表格试试,页面加载后使用setTimeout等50毫秒后进行表格resize

Csdn user default icon
上传中...
上传图片
插入图片
准确详细的回答,更有利于被提问者采纳,从而获得C币。复制、灌水、广告等回答会被删除,是时候展现真正的技术了!
其他相关推荐
笨办法解决 datagrid中表头和表体不对齐问题
//datagrid中loadData方法会去除旧数据,所以只能先使用loadData后使用appendRow方法。 //为解决 前台显示中的datagrid上的 表头和表体不对齐的问题,采取先loadData后appendRow的方法。 //$('#JregisTable').datagrid('getRows') 判断该datagrid中是否存在数据,如果不存在的使用loadData方法
修改easyui中datagrid表头和数据不能分开对齐的BUG。
easyui的datagrid中表头和列只能同时全部向左对齐,全部向右对齐或者居中对齐。 有时候有需求,数据向左或向右,表头居中对齐。 在不修改源码的情况下。下面的代码可以实现该功能。 把下面代码放在生成表格代码的后面即可。 //获取表头节点 var headers = $(".datagrid-header-row>td"); $.each(headers,fun
解决easyui列标题和列内容不对齐的问题
为表格加入fitColumns:true属性,同时必须为每个字段加入width:10属性,如: $(function(){ $('#tt').datagrid({ url: 'datagrid_data3.json', title: 'DataGrid', width: 600, height: 220, fitColumns: true, nowrap:fal
解决easyui表格加载时候的列标题和列内容无法严格对齐的问题!
无法对齐 在表格加载中添加设置     onLoadSuccess : function(data) {                    $('span.datagrid-sort-icon').hide();      }
jQuery EasyUI datagrid列名包含特殊字符会导致表格错位 不对齐
首先申明:本文所述的Bug存在于1.3.3以及更高版本中,其它低版本,本人未测试,太老的版本不想去折腾了。 洒家在写前端的SQL执行工具时,表格用了 jQuery EasyUI datagrid,因为用户的SQL是千奇百怪的,所以出现了诸如:"BLOCKS*8/1024","trunc(SYSDATE)"之类的列名(field)时,表格就会错位,而且含有特殊字符的列无法手工调整大小。
easyui 标题和内容对齐,自适应
easyui 标题和内容对齐,自适应 原文地址:http://www.cnblogs.com/wujie6166/archive/2011/09/21/2184049.html 最近项目中使用easyui做前端界面,相信大部分使用过easyui datagrid的朋友有这么一个疑问:如果在columns中不设置width属性能不能写个方法让datagrid的头部标题和数据主体自适应呢?
JQuery EasyUI-DataGrid:列名、数据列分别设置不同对齐方式
本文章主要描述了在Web前端技术中,对于datagrid中的column内数据、列名的对齐方式进行设置,使数据符合一定的显示要求
Jquery easyUI 列头和列表内容对不齐
最近用的Jquery easyUI控件,表格内容和列全部从后台传递过来.具体写法如下: 注意:我也是找了好长时间,才找到答案的.至于列对不齐,其实还是JS和CSS引入文件的问题,把Demo中的JS和CSS文件复制过来,重启一下服务应该就好了!   http://liangzhuang100.taobao.com/
Easyui Datagrid 表头和表体列对照异常
现象描述: 页面初始化,表格列宽正常,如下图: 第一次查询后,表格列宽如下图,第二次查询,表格列宽正常 相关代码如下:<div id='test'> <table id='testGridId' class='easyui-datagrid'></table> </div>初始化代码如下:$("#testGridId").datagrid({ title : "testGr
EasyUI--DataGrid数据与表头错位
<table id="enterpriseList" title="" class="easyui-datagrid" style="width: 100%; height: 100%" data-options="pagination:true,method:'get',url:'<?php require 'config/config.php'; echo $ba